Veteran Journalist Dereje Haile Signs Three-Year Deal with Jumbo Real Estate


KEYIR NEWS:- Jumbo Real Estate has entered into a three-year partnership with veteran journalist Dereje Haile, officially announcing him as the company’s brand ambassador during a signing ceremony held at the Hilton Hotel on 19 June 2017 (E.C.).

Speaking at the event, Jumbo Real Estate Group CEO Mr. Debebe Seifu said Dereje will soon begin representing the company at the upcoming Ethiopian Sports Festival in North America. 

The announcement formalises the appointment made during Dereje’s 60th birthday celebration, where he was also honoured with a three-bedroom home by Jumbo, a BYD E2 car from Tamesol Communications, and a financial gift from friends.

The CEO praised Dereje’s professional integrity, stating: “We selected him not just for his public recognition but because his values and contributions align closely with ours.” He emphasised that Dereje’s experience and credibility would be instrumental in elevating the Jumbo brand.

Dereje, who has spent his entire career in journalism, expressed his gratitude. “I’ve never done any job besides journalism. I’ve never complained that it doesn’t pay me,” he said. “This recognition means everything.”

Tamesol Communications also delivered on its birthday promise, handing Dereje the BYD E2 electric car, estimated at 3.4 million birr, during the event.

Founded 29 years ago as Jumbo Construction by brothers Mr. Debebe and Mr. Wondirad Seifu, Jumbo Real Estate has become a leading name in Ethiopia’s real estate sector, known for its expansive project portfolio and commitment to quality development.
